LINER RUNS AGROUND
ORFORD LATER TOWED OFF UNDAMAGED (Australian and N.Z. Press Association) Reed. 11 a.m. COPENHAGEN, Mon. The Orient liner Orford grounded while entering the harbour, but later was towed off undamaged. The Orford is on a pleasure cruise.
